What You’ll Do
- Manage and oversee the design, development, and review of policies related to inmate management.
- Evaluate and improve inmate management processes, focusing on discipline, reintegration, and investigations.
- Ensure effective security operations and the safe custody of incarcerated individuals.
- Maintain compliance with legislative standards for correctional facilities.
- Develop infrastructure maintenance programs to uphold facility standards.
- Manage performance information, human resources, finances, and assets effectively.
What You’ll Need
- A postgraduate qualification (NQF level 8) in Behavioral Sciences, Social Sciences, or Public Administration, or an equivalent qualification recognized by SAQA.
- At least 8 years of senior managerial experience in a similar environment.
- A certificate for entry into the Senior Management Services (SMS) from the National School of Government (NSG).
- Security clearance and a valid driver’s license.
- Proficiency in computer applications.
- Strong understanding of public service policies, legislative frameworks, and correctional services.
